Original Description
The Old Slip, Newlyn by Harold Harvey (1874–1941) captures the quiet charm of a Cornish fishing village in the early 20th century, bathed in soft, diffused light that evokes a sense of timeless tranquility. Painted in Harvey’s signature Post-Impressionist style, the work blends loose, expressive brushwork with a subdued yet harmonious color palette, emphasizing earthy tones and muted blues. As part of the Newlyn School—a group of artists drawn to Cornwall’s picturesque coastal life—Harvey’s depiction of daily labor and rustic scenery reflects the movement’s commitment to realism infused with rustic lyricism. Though less celebrated than contemporaries like Stanhope Forbes, Harvey’s intimate, unsentimental portrayals of working-class life offer a valuable window into British regionalism during the interwar period, bridging Impressionist influences with emerging modernist tendencies.
